Saw me some color this Saturday on SR-3. Out of Chico, up 99 > 5 > Whiskeytown > Lewistown > Trinity Center > 3.

Didn't realize Callahan had no gas, so opted to stay on 3 to Etna, Ft. Jones and eventually Yreka.

How are the transverse routes from 3 to I-5? Decent pavement? I've been fooled a few times and encountered dirt and gravel up in them thar hills. Fat Bob handles it better than my skill.

Ramshorn/Castle Creek to Castella?

Callahan to Gazelle?

Would see more leaves, but the helmet head always in the way. Need to work on my selfie technique along with riding skillz. :teeth

Gazelle Callahan is nice smooth pavement. Callahan has no gas. Cecilville does. The loop from Etna to Sawyer's bar to Cecilville back to Callahan is about 90 miles. Etna is only 12 miles from Callahan and you can get gas in Etna.
